There were 101 Covid-19 cases recorded in Endcliffe & Ranmoor during the week ending on September 30, the latest period for which such localised data is available.
That’s the ninth highest figure for any area in England, though there are four neighbourhoods in Manchester which had 100 or more new cases during the same period, including one with 339.
Broomhall had the 24th most new Covid-19 cases in that week, with 57 people testing positive for the virus.
There were eight neighbourhoods in Sheffield with 20 or more cases and 25 with at least 10.
